I have a 1998 Force 120 that will start right up and run like a kitten when I first drop it in the water, but after an hour or so of running, and then shutting down, it takes a few tries to get it started again. It seems like the longer I run it, the longer it takes to start, and even then I have to raise the engine because it will stall under a load. I've replaced the plugs and checked my fuel filter and smell gas at the carb so I think it's a flooding issue but not sure. When I remove the engine cover it seems like water is pooling in the bottom of my carb covers.
